What is RTP and Why is it Important?
Return to Player (RTP) is a percentage that indicates how much of the total wagered money a game will pay back to players over time. For example, a slot with an RTP of 96% will return £96 for every £100 wagered in the long run. Choosing games with higher RTPs can improve your odds. How Do Bonus Terms Affect Your Gameplay?
Bonus terms are crucial when evaluating promotions at Tucan Casino. Bonuses often come with specific conditions that must be met before you can withdraw any winnings. Common terms include:
- Wagering Requirements: This refers to how many times you must wager the bonus amount before withdrawal. For instance, a bonus of £50 with a 35x wagering requirement means you must wager £1,750 before withdrawing.
- Time Limits: Bonuses usually have an expiry date, often ranging from 7 to 30 days. If you do not meet the wagering requirements within this period, your bonus and any winnings may be forfeited.
- Game Restrictions: Some bonuses may only be applicable to specific games, typically slots, while others may exclude table games and live dealer games.
What Are Wagering Requirements and How Do They Work?
Wagering requirements dictate how many times you need to bet your bonus before you can cash out. A common wagering requirement at Tucan Casino is 35x. This means if you receive a £100 bonus, you must wager £3,500 (£100 x 35) before you can withdraw any winnings. Understanding these requirements helps you manage your expectations and plan your gameplay accordingly.

How to Recognise Problem Gambling
Being aware of the signs of problem gambling is crucial for responsible play. Look for these indicators:
- Feeling anxious or irritable when not gambling.
- Gambling to escape from personal issues.
- Borrowing money to gamble or to pay off gambling debts.
- Neglecting responsibilities due to gambling.
